Hey,so me and the old man are getting a cabin at loon lake from oct 20-26 and I was wondering if any one has any pointers on the area or knows areas to stay away from,it's just going to be a deer trip but I know immature moose are open, any tips are most appreciated.

brig
10-07-2012, 12:55 PM
I have hunted there a bit. Lots of deer around. I've seen more deer south and east of loon lake than north, but there is definitely deer everywhere out there. A bunch of them do migrate out of there around the end of oct. Though we saw quite a few up there in november as well. Good luck
